What is glutathione and why is it important?
Glutathione is an endogenous, water-soluble tripeptide composed of glycine, cysteine, and glutamic acid. It is found in every cell of the body, with particularly high concentrations in the liver, where it plays a vital role in metabolic and detoxification processes. While the body can synthesise glutathione itself, factors such as stress, environmental toxins, and ageing can impair production. Glutathione is also present in foods, especially in plant-based sources. Asparagus, for instance, contains approximately 28 mg per 100 g, while avocados provide around 27.7 mg per 100 g.

How do vitamins and minerals support cellular protection?
Zinc, selenium, manganese, vitamin C and vitamin E contribute to the protection of cells from oxidative stress. Vitamin C also helps regenerate the reduced form of vitamin E. In addition, magnesium and zinc contribute to normal cell division, while vitamin C and magnesium help reduce tiredness and fatigue.
